About the Book

This book talks about the life of former professional soccer player Doco Obot, who played for the Chicago Fire and led the Liberia Men's National Team in two World Cup competitions. He was a refugee who wants to pay back and give all his success to his home country, Liberia. He and his wife Janelle Davis, also a former professional soccer player, built an organization that will do just that. They created Soccer World, which is a non-profit organization that gives young talented kids a chance to play travel soccer at an affordable price. All the money made in this organization goes to a sister organization that they are funding in Liberia, and they will be providing them with equipment and money made from donations, annual drives, and such things like those. Doco Obot's story and journey is truly a magical and inspirational one, and even though he started with the bare minimum, he shows that anyone can make it in life with hard work and determination.

Doco Obot is a former professional soccer player who played for the Chicago Fire and the Men's Liberia National Team. He led them into two World Cup competitions and had a pretty successful professional career. He met his wife Janelle Davis, who was also a former professional soccer player, in 2012 and they married in 2014. Doco was a refugee who lived in Liberia and his whole life, he wanted to give back to his homeland. He and his wife created the business Soccer World, which is a non-profit organization that gives kids the ability to play travel soccer at an affordable price. All the money that is made from donations, annual drives, events, and revenue from the organization goes straight into the sister organization that they are supporting in Liberia. Doco Obot also brings an athlete to Liberia every month to play soccer and have a feel of the Liberian environment.
